摘要
The present study investigates the impact of macroeconomic factors on the performance of banks in Bangladesh. The study analyzed 25 commercial banks consisting of both Islamic and conventional banks in Bangladesh from 2012 to 2021. The data was analyzed using the ordinary least square (OLS) regression model. Return on assets (ROA) is the dependent variable while macroeconomic variables such as GDP growth (GDPG), inflation (INF), and unemployment (UNEP) are the independent variables. The regression results showed that unemployment rate have a significant impact on the return on assets for banks in Bangladesh banks. There was no significant impact between GDP growth and inflation on the return on assets. Policymakers should consider the impact of unemployment rates on bank performance when making economic policy decisions, with a focus on reducing unemployment rates to improve bank performance. This has been particularly relevant during the COVID-19 pandemic, where policies to prevent widespread unemployment could have positive effects on bank performance
